Pulled the trigger on Pebblebee Clip 5 and Card 5 after comparing with Chipolo and UGreen

22 Upvotes

Partner and I just pulled the trigger on the Pebblebee Clip 5 and Card 5. Was struggling to decide between Pebblebee, Chipolo and UGreen. Each have universal USB-C and wireless charging (a must). I think I concluded that the biggest differences were that:

-Pebblebee has [BRIGHT] LED lights
-Chipolo has BT 6.0
-UGreen has much lower price.

[UPDATE: another user pointed out that the Chipolo LOOP also appears to have a teeny tiny LED light when I looked back at their product page and it will "Ring and Blink - Make LOOP's charging light blink for easier finding in the dark." Can't find a video of the Chipolo where I can see the light, but I can of the Pebblebee LEDs and they seem very bright and much more prominent]

At some point I got tired of researching, sifting through the hundreds of options and mixed information and splitting hairs. And I ultimately decided that I can imagine times where the LED lights help for spotting keys in a crowded room much faster than just sound, and I can see it being more useful than UWB. I didn't really see the huge benefit of BT 6.0. Apparently the Pebblebee has also gotten a lot more reliable in the last few months via firmware updates and general improvements to Google FMD.
